An electrifying tribute to the legendary Dexter Gordon, the "Sophisticated Giant" who defined the sound of the modern tenor saxophone. Known for his towering 6'6" stature and an even larger musical presence, Gordon was the first to successfully translate the bebop language of Charlie Parker to the tenor sax, creating a style defined by its deep, "behind-the-beat" swing and witty musical quotes.
